KEY GAME INFORMATION
SAN DIEGO ST: The 2012 season certainly had its ups and downs, as the team started out 2-3, but then ripped off seven straight victories, including road wins at Boise State and Nevada. A crushing 23-6 Poinsettia Bowl loss capped the year. QB Adam Dingwell (939 pass yds, 8 TD, 7 INT) did an admirable job replacing injured QB Ryan Katz, and now the offense is his to run with the tutelage of new OC Bob Toledo, who wants Dingwell to attempt longer throws. SDSU's receptions leader, TE Gavin Escobar, is gone, but WR Ezell Ruffin (319 rec. yds, 18.8 YPC) is a field stretcher. But make no mistake, this is a run-first offense (221 rush YPG, 20th in FBS) led by RB Adam Muema (1,458 rush yds, 6.2 YPC, 16 TD). The Aztecs also have a stout run defense (133 YPG, 29th in FBS) that returns the entire D-Line and three great linebackers in MLB Jake Fely (90 tackles, 7 sacks) and OLBs Derek Largent (61 tackles, 6.5 sacks) and Nick Tenhaeff (13 TFL). The three-safety alignment is in great shape with Nat Berhe (94 tackles, 5 PD) and Eric Pinkins (65 tackles, 7 TFL, 3 INT) leading the charge, but SDSU will miss All-MWC corner Leon McFadden.
HAWAII: Norm Chow didn't get his first win over an FBS school until after Thanksgiving, finishing 3-9 in his first year at Hawaii. Eight season-ending injuries contributed greatly to the nation's fourth-worst offense (297 YPG). Either Ohio State transfer QB Taylor Graham or returning QB Sean Schroeder (1,878 rec. yds, 11 TD, 12 INT) will start in an offense lacking experience and a decent O-Line (40 sacks allowed, T-7th-worst in FBS). RB Joey Iosefa (463 rush yds, 3.7 YPC, 1 TD) and WR Billy Ray Stutzman (447 rec. yds, 0 TD) are unimpressive top skill players. The subpar defense (35.7 PPG, T-16th-worst in FBS) will get some DTs back healthy to help out star DE Tavita Woodward (5.5 sacks, 38 tackles). LB Art Laurel (51 tackles, 13.5 TFL, 4 sacks) and S Marrell Jackson (56 tackles, 5 PD) both provide stability.
